World Book Day

The first Thursday in March every year is World Book Day. It is a chance to celebrate books and reading, and is marked in over 100 countries throughout the world.

Community groups across Newcastle mark HMD 2019

Alison Flanagan Wood is Arts Development Officer for Newcastle City Council Arts Team, who provided grants for more than eight community/voluntary groups across Newcastle to organise Holocaust Memorial Day (HMD) activities. These included exhibitions, film screenings, a play, lectures and a music and arts festival.

HMDT blog for Refugee Week 2019: Hostility and hope in Hungary

Claudia Hyde recently took part in a study trip to Budapest as part of the Fellowship Programme run by the organisation René Cassin. In this Holocaust Memorial Day Trust (HMDT) blog for Refugee Week 2019 she reflects on the current treatment of refugees in Hungary and the importance of individuals and organisations standing together to challenge prejudice and oppression.

Anne Frank - easy to read life story

The diary written by Anne Frank is famous around the world as an eye witness account which gives an insight into the persecution faced by Jewish people under the Nazi regime.
